1 Standards and Standardization

2 Standard Levels Standards preside according to the level. Their effect, image and their scope of work change from one level to another, their levels. In the previous chapter, all standardization levels were displayed, hereunder will show how each level of standards work. Individual Level Organization Level Union's and vocational associations level The National level

3 Individual level This kind of standards is issued through one way. It identifies the requirement which might be existed in a specified process. The effectiveness of the standard often ends by the end of this process. The standard may be conveyed orally or written in a document having a legal significance if it is a topic of a written contract. Its nature differs according to the subject and the party who prepares it. So, there will be no general rule applicable to all.

4 Organization level This level includes detailed standards which the industrial organizations lay down for organizing their work and identifying their requirements It also includes the specifications laid down by the gov’t agencies. Such as municipalities, health and agriculture It is more accurate and specialized than the individual level.

5 Organization level The standards issued by the industrial organizations are considered as a part of planning which covers, any of the following stages: Raw materials necessary for the factor and intermediate products. Machines and instruments necessary for productions and spare parts. Standards of production in different stages. Testing and quality control methods and practical system specifications. Maintenance and replacement standards. Rout in purchases standards. Managing and assuring quality standards.

6 Organization level In case of the existence of national standards for the commodity which the factor produced, the executive standards of the factory will be developed along with the methods of quality control for forming the production with the national standards. This kind of standards includes the customs laws which organize the import, export and conditions for compliance and identifies the procedures and circumstance which should exist when the commodity passes inside or outside.

7 Union and vocational Associations level This type of standards has a wide effect and includes all sectors. It develop naturally in the industrial countries due to the huge industries. The similar industries encounter problems which require common solutions in the scope of integrating production standards and common purchases. So categorical complexes for similar industries have been established. They issue standards which are laid down by the members of the complexes. Also, categorical committees such as Engineers’ Committees contributed in such roles.

8 National level The national standards are the most important and most efficient. It is a connecting link with other levels such as regional and international levels. A national standards, including the following : It should be issued by a standardization national system which is only authorized to issue national standards. It should be issued in accordance with a certain manner identifying the steps of preparation, issue, approval methods and represent the national requirements. All concerned parties should participate in preparing and developing these standards which should express their interests. It should realize the national interest and represent the national requirements.

9 Regional and international level The standards occupy an important position in organizing the commercial transactions, identifying the level of commodities and services which are suitable for the expected circumstances. Standards gained an increasing importance at present because they are basic axes upon which the international agreements emerging from World Trade Organization which takes into account that difference in standards (technical barriers) should be removed. Stands ply an important role in laying down different development processes on proper bases, reducing costs, raising the quality level, integrating markets, establishing economical blocs and facilitating commercial exchange on the basis of ensuring the common interests for all parties and countries.

10 Standards Patterns Standards vary in respect of shape and type according to the scope in which they deal. every scope has special shape and nature. These scopes are as follows: Terms and technical definition of a certain topic and specified technical activity. Identification of performance level of certain material, system or an installation. Identification of samples or technical inspection for identifying the applicability of a certain characteristic, conditions or pre-defined standards. Identification of inspection, testing and analysis for limiting the value of a certain characteristic. Identification the classification of natural or industrial commodity.

11 Standards Patterns - cont Limiting and facilitating the production method including the identification of pattern standards and their technical trespasses. Identifying the ways of packing, storage and handling. identifying the bases of design, implementation, formation, operation, maintenance, and safety of persons, commodities and systems. Identifying the ideal situations of the performance of a certain service or identifying the ideal model for writing a certain contract or carrying out any task. Identifying the ideal situations of the quality control and ways of realizing the targeted standards. Identifying the ideal methods of managing and assuring quality in productive, consuming and services organizations.
